accBootpServerMode
Module: ACC-BOOTP
OID (symbolic): ACC-BOOTP::accBootpServerMode
OID (numeric): 1.3.6.1.4.1.5.1.1.29.17
Node type: OBJECT-TYPE
Type: INTEGER
Access: read-write
Description:
Mode for the Bootp Server.
What is accBootpServerMode?
This writable OID controls whether the BOOTP server functionality is enabled or disabled on this device. You'd configure this if the device itself needs to act as a BOOTP server for other network devices during their boot sequences. Setting this to a value like 1 (enabled) turns the device into a BOOTP server; 0 (disabled) turns that feature off.
